GRINNELL, Iowa – Grinnell College's baseball team is expected to be in the hunt among the Midwest Conference leaders in polling of the league's coaches for the 2025 campaign.
Grinnell picked up two first-place votes in balloting and 32 points. The Pioneers are fifth in the voting, but just four points behind projected runner-up Lawrence University.
Cornell College, which also had two first-place votes, was picked first with 44 points. Lawrence had three first-place votes and 36 points, while Beloit College and Ripon College tied for third with 33 points and one first-place vote apiece.
